Generally, elevations are represented on maps by lines of contour, which typically connect points having the same elevation. Also, elevations are shown on a physical map by using bands of color to connect points. In Geography, elevations are represented or measured in feets or meters.
Contours can be defined imaginary lines used for connecting locations that are having similar elevations on the Earth's surface. These contour lines are typically used for modeling the three-dimensional shape of the Earth surface in a map.

The sharing of a convergent plate boundary between two continental plates results in the formation of a sandwich pattern, where the rocks at the edges of both the plates are crushed and crumbled and folded. Here the magma beneath the plates cannot rise up to the surface due to its high thickness, so it does not lead to the formation of volcanoes. For example, the Himalaya.

Lighter, warm material rises while heavier cool material sinks. It is this movement that creates circulation patterns known as convection currents in the atmosphere, in water, and in the mantle of Earth.
